Clogged Pipe Clearing in Columbus, OH
Clogged pipe clearing services focus on removing obstructions that hinder the flow of water and waste through residential plumbing systems. These services typically address issues in k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, toilets, and main sewer lines, using methods such as snaking or hydro jetting to eliminate blockages caused by debris, grease, hair, or buildup. Property owners often seek this service to restore proper drainage, prevent water backups, and avoid potential water damage or plumbing failures that can occur if clogs are left unaddressed.
Before requesting clogged pipe clearing, homeowners usually want to understand the common causes of blockages, the types of equipment used, and the potential need for ongoing maintenance if recurring issues are present. It’s also helpful to know whether the service involves inspecting the pipes with cameras to identify underlying problems or if additional repairs might be necessary. Clear communication about the scope of work and expectations can ensure the process effectively resolves current clogs and minimizes future disruptions.

Clogged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es pipe clogs in homes? Common causes include hair buildup, grease, food particles, and foreign objects blocking the pipes.
How can I tell if a pipe is clogged? Signs include slow draining sinks,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in fixtures.
Are there preventative steps to avoid clogs? Using drain strainers and avoiding pouring grease or large debris down drains can help prevent blockages.
What types of pipes can be cleared? Clogged drains in kitchen sinks, bathroom sinks, toilets, and main sewer lines are typically serviceable.
